Output e1d2e04b402612a4d53182b040d2aee9fdec7fb081273973312e348dbcfc751c:3

value
16878724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8db9754be360032741ebdaadd084b7c8e11daa9 OP_EQUAL
address
3NvFkWRRyfNpVZYW7upu1BnJGCdfizx7s9
transaction
e1d2e04b402612a4d53182b040d2aee9fdec7fb081273973312e348dbcfc751c
confirmations
352051
spent
true